Deadpool & Wolverine is filled to the brim with cameos, but one specific one went completely unnoticed, even by Ryan Reynolds himself.

Taking to Instagram, Tom Holland’s brother Harry Holland revealed that he had actually been in the recently released MCU film, playing a Deadpool variant. Holland shared a photo of himself in costume, thanking the cast and crew and congratulating the team on the success of the movie.

In response to this, Reynolds shared the photo, reacting in joking shock as he asked “this is how I find out?” to the news.

Who else was in Deadpool & Wolverine?

Marvel Studios’ Deadpool & Wolverine sees Ryan Reynolds reprise his role as the Merc with a Mouth, while Hugh Jackman reprises his role as Wolverine. The cast of the movie also includes Emma Corrin as Cassandra Nova, Matthew Macfadyen as Paradox, Morena Baccarin as Vanessa, Rob Delaney as Peter, Karan Soni as Dopinder, Leslie Uggams as Blind Al, Brianna Hildebrand as Negasonic Teenage Warhead, Stefan Kapi?i? as Colossus, and Shioli Kutsuna as Yukio.

“Six years after the events of Deadpool 2, Wade Wilson is retired as the mercenary Deadpool and lives a quiet life until the Time Variance Authority (TVA)—a bureaucratic organization that exists outside of time and space and monitors the timeline—pulls him into a new mission,” reads the official synopsis for the film. “With his home universe facing an existential threat, Wilson reluctantly joins an even more reluctant Wolverine on a mission that will change the history of the Marvel Cinematic Universe (MCU).”

Directed by Shawn Levy, Deadpool & Wolverine stars Reynolds, Jackman, Emma Corrin, Matthew Macfadyen, Morena Baccarin, Rob Delaney, Leslie Uggams, and more.

Deadpool & Wolverine is now playing in United States theaters.
